Understanding Oxygen Therapy

What is Oxygen Therapy?

Oxygen therapy refers to a treatment that delivers extra oxygen to a person with difficulty maintaining adequate oxygen levels. Your doctor might recommend it for various conditions, including ch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D), pneumonia, and other respiratory disorders. This treatment helps ensure that your body gets the oxygen it needs to function correctly.

How Does It Work?

Your body relies on oxygen to energize cells and maintain vital functions. In oxygen therapy, oxygen is delivered through tubes resting in your nose or a mask covering your nose and mouth. This increased oxygen supply supports your body’s demand, especially when it’s trying to recover from illnesses or manage chronic conditions.

Hyperbaric Oxygen Therapy

While standard oxygen therapy is effective, hyperbaric oxygen therapy takes it a step further. This treatment involves breathing in pure oxygen in a pressurized chamber. The increased pressure allows oxygen to dissolve more effectively in your blood, improving circulation and helping in healing processes. Hyperbaric therapy is particularly beneficial for wounds that resist healing and conditions like carbon monoxide poisoning.

Timeline for Oxygen Levels to Return to Normal

Immediate Effects Post-Therapy

Right after oxygen therapy, there’s often an immediate improvement in your blood oxygen levels. This quick change can help alleviate symptoms like shortness of breath and fatigue. However, it’s essential to remain under observation to ensure your body maintains these improved levels.

Short-Term Adjustments

Your body may take some time to adjust back to its natural oxygen levels after ceasing therapy. In the short term, which could be a few hours to a day, your body might experience slight fluctuations as it regulates itself without the additional oxygen supply. This is typically a normal response, and ongoing symptoms should be communicated to your healthcare provider.

Long-Term Normalization

Long-term return to normal oxygen levels depends on the underlying condition and how your body responds to treatment. Generally, patients might resume normal levels within a few days to a week after discontinuing therapy. However, chronic conditions may extend this timeline. Regular monitoring and doctor consultations are key during this period.

Factors Influencing Recovery Time

Medical Condition

Your specific medical condition significantly impacts how quickly your oxygen levels return to normal. Acute conditions, once resolved, may allow for faster recovery, whereas chronic conditions might require more extended management before stabilization is achieved.

Duration of Therapy

The length of your oxygen therapy can also affect recovery. Longer therapy durations may lead to a more gradual normalization process as your body is accustomed to higher oxygen intake over time.

Personal Health Factors

Individual health characteristics such as age, physical fitness, and other health conditions play a role. A healthier lifestyle and robust general health can contribute to quicker transitions to normal oxygen levels post-therapy.

Frequently Asked Questions

How will I know if a return to normal is achieved?

Check in regularly with your healthcare provider. They will use tools such as pulse oximeters to monitor your blood oxygen levels. They will advise when your levels are stable and within the normal range.

Can I do anything to speed up my recovery after oxygen therapy?

Maintaining a healthy lifestyle with a balanced diet, regular exercise, and hydration can support recovering your natural oxygen levels. Avoid smoking or environments with poor air quality as they can hinder your progress.

Is hyperbaric therapy different in terms of recovery?

Yes, due to the nature of hyperbaric therapy, which provides higher oxygen saturation, recovery may differ. However, the principles of monitoring oxygen levels and maintaining health still apply. Consulting your healthcare provider is critical in understanding your specific case.

When should I seek medical help post-therapy?

If you experience persistent symptoms like severe shortness of breath, confusion, or chest pain, seek medical attention immediately. It may indicate complications requiring professional assessment.

How frequently should I monitor my oxygen levels?

Follow your doctor’s advice on the frequency of monitoring. For most patients, regular checks are advised shortly after discontinuing therapy, moving to more infrequent evaluations as your recovery progresses.
